Where must the license obtained under section 4749.03 of the Revised Code be posted?

The license obtained under section 4749.03 of the Revised Code must be posted in a conspicuous place at the principal place of business. This requirement serves several important purposes. Firstly, it ensures that customers, employees, and regulatory authorities can easily access and view the license, thereby promoting transparency and compliance with legal standards. By being displayed prominently, the license acts as a verification of the business's legitimacy and the qualifications of its personnel. Additionally, this practice helps to instill confidence in clients that the business operates within legal guidelines and has met all necessary training and certification requirements.

While posting the license at the entrance of the business or in a personal office may seem reasonable, such placements may not guarantee that it is readily visible to all relevant parties. Displaying it on the company website does not satisfy the requirement for physical display at the business location, which is vital for in-person interactions. Thus, the specific requirement for conspicuous placement at the principal business location is crucial for fulfilling regulatory obligations and fostering trust within the community.
